A CHILD'S PLACE PA, founded in 2019, is a community nonprofit in the Crime & Legal sector that reported $3.4M in total revenue in fiscal year 2022. Revenue grew 8% year-over-year, indicating healthy expansion. The organization ran a surplus of $829K, a strong 24% operating margin.

Mission

CHILD'S PLACE PA IS A FULLY ACCREDITED CHILD ADVOCACY CENTER OF THE NATIONAL CHILDRENS ALLIANCE. ACPS MISSION IS TO IMPROVE THE HEALTH, SAFETY, AND WELL-BEING OF CHILDREN, PARTICULARLY THOSE AT RISK FOR ABUSE AND NEGLECT. ACP COORDINATES SERVICE WITH A TEAM, INCLUDING LAW ENFORCEMENT, CHILD PROTECTIVE SERVICES, AND VICTIM SERVICES, AS NEEDED,WHEN CHILD SEXUAL ABUSE IS SUSPECTED OR OCCURRED.

A CHILD'S PLACE PA IS CERTIFIED AND APPROVED BY THE PENNSYLVANIA DEPARTMENT OF PUBLIC WELFARE TO PROVIDE CHILD WELFARE SERVICES FOR CHILDREN AND YOUTH IN THE COUNTIES OF : ALLEGHENY, WESTMORELAND, FAYETTE, BEAVER, WASHINGTON AND BUTLER. SINCE 1999, A CHILD'S PLACE, PA HAS BEEN A LEADER IN THE ASSESSMENT AND PREVENTION OF CHILD ABUSE IN WESTERN PENNSYLVANIA. ACP IS A FULLY-ACCREDITED CHILD ADVOCACY CENTER DEDICATED TO IMPROVING THE HEALTH, SAFETY, AND WELL-BEING OF CHILDREN, PARTICULARLY THOSE AT RISK FOR ABUSE AND NEGLECT. ACP PROVIDES A CHILD-FRIENDLY ATMOSPHERE IN WHICH SUSPECTED CHILD VICTIMS OF ABUSE AND NEGLECT ARE EVALUATED, IN ADDITION TO EDUCATION AND ADVOCACY SERVICES RELATED TO THE ASSESSMENT AND PREVENTION OF PHYSICAL, SEXUAL, AND EMOTIONAL ABUSE OF CHILDREN, INCLUDING OUR HEALTHY PARENTING CLASSES, SUPPORT FOR CURRENTLY OR PREVIOUSLY INCARCERATED MOTHERS, AND OUTREACH AND AWARENESS FOR HUMAN TRAFFICKING. FOR THE PERIOD OF THIS REPORT, ACP PROVIDED CHILD ADVOCACY SERVICES TO MORE THAN 2,000 CHILDREN, PROVIDED MORE THAN 100 HUMAN TRAFFICKING TRAININGS, AND GRADUATED IT'S 300TH PARENT FROM THE TRIPLE P EVIDENCE-BASED PARENT EDUCATION CURRICULUM. ADDITIONALLY, ACP CONTINUES TO ASSIST APPROXIMATELY 20 INCARCERATED WOMEN EACH MONTH WITH CASE MANAGEMENT INFORMATION, SUBSTANCE ABUSE INFORMATION, AND REFERRALS INTO A SUPPORT PROJECT THAT ENABLES THESE WOMEN TO READ, RECORD, AND SEND STORYBOOKS TO THEIR CHILDREN.
